Yzerman’s Jersey to be Retired After New Year

253

The Red Wings made official on Wednesday what has been known for years: No Detroit player will ever again wear Steve Yzerman’s No. 19 jersey.

The team announced that Yzerman’s number will be raised to the rafters of Joe Louis Arena on January 2, 2007, when the Red Wings host the Anaheim Ducks.

It will be the Red Wings’ sixth officially retired number. Terry Sawchuck’s No. 1, Ted Lindsay’s No. 7, Gordie Howe’s No. 9, Alex Delvecchio’s No. 10 and Sid Abel’s No. 12 are all honored by banners at the Joe. As well, Larry Aurie’s No. 6 and Vladimir Konstantinov’s No. 16 are no longer used by the team but do not hang from the arena’s rafters.

“For a long time, there was no doubt in ownership’s mind that Steve Yzerman would play his entire career with the Detroit Red Wings and that his sweater would fittingly go up into the rafters along with the other all-time greatest Red Wing players – Abel, Delvecchio, Howe, Lindsay and Sawchuk,” Red Wings senior vice-president Jim Devellano said in a statement.
